What is a Dental Crown?

A dental crown, or "tooth cap" will be recommended by a family dentist to support a tooth that has been significantly damaged by decay. They also protect the root after a root canal procedure, cover a dental implant, and prevent future damage overall. These restorations are popular because they deliver a natural appearance and improve the shape, size, and color of one or more teeth. Could Dental Crowns Help Me?

The combination of preventive, cosmetic, and restorative measures provided by dental crowns can help patients in several ways. Depending on your unique case, they may serve a different purpose. In addition to the uses mentioned above, they are also used to make a cosmetic modification, hold a dental bridge in place, and support a large filling where little tooth remains.

Dental crowns come in a variety of materials, but porcelain and ceramic crowns have become increasingly durable over the years. They also offer a pleasing aesthetic. For your convenience, the procedure can be performed by our family dentist in one visit at one of our two locations.
